HPCET 2026 counselling requires students to carry Class 10 and 12 marksheets, the HPCET 2026 scorecard, an HP domicile certificate, a character certificate, a valid photo ID, and 4 to 6 passport-size photographs, along with originals and at least 3 self-attested photocopies of each document for physical verification at the allotted institute.
Himachal Pradesh Technical University (HPTU) is conducting HPCET 2026 counselling for admission to B.Tech, B.Pharmacy, MCA, MBA, B.Sc. HMCT, BHMCT, BBA, BCA, PG, and Pharm. D programs. Online counselling for B.Tech, B.Pharmacy, MBA, and MCA is live on the official counselling portal. Offline counselling applies to B.Sc. HMCT, BHMCT, BBA, BCA, PG, and Pharm. D programs. Missing or incorrect documents at the verification stage can result in cancellation of your allotted seat, so tick off every item in the checklist below before heading to your reporting date.

HPCET 2026 Counselling Document Checklist
The table below lists all documents required for HPCET 2026 counselling, covering both online registration and physical verification at the allotted institute. Students applying to MCA or MBA must carry additional graduation documents.
| S.No. | Document | For Online Registration | For Physical Verification |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| HPCET 2026 Scorecard / Rank Card | Scanned copy (upload) | Original + 2 photocopies |
| 2 | Class 10 Marksheet and Certificate (date of birth proof) | Scanned copy | Original + 2 photocopies |
| 3 | Class 12 Marksheet and Passing Certificate | Scanned copy | Original + 2 photocopies |
| 4 | Graduation Marksheets and Degree or Provisional Certificate (MCA and MBA only) | Scanned copies | Original + 2 photocopies (all years or semesters) |
| 5 | Character Certificate (from last institution attended) | Scanned copy | Original + 1 photocopy |
| 6 | HP Bonafide / Domicile Certificate | Scanned copy | Original + 2 photocopies |
| 7 | Valid Photo ID (Aadhaar Card / Voter ID / PAN Card / Passport) | Scanned copy | Original + 1 photocopy |
| 8 | Passport-size Photographs | JPG or JPEG format, 30 to 50 KB (upload on portal) | 4 to 6 recent photographs |
If your degree certificate has not yet been issued, carry a provisional certificate along with a certificate from a Class-I Gazetted Officer or Notary Public confirming you have passed the qualifying examination.
Originals vs. Photocopies: How Many to Carry
Both originals and self-attested photocopies are required at the HPCET 2026 document verification stage. Originals are checked and returned; photocopies are submitted and retained by the institute.
| Type | Purpose | How to Prepare |
|---|---|---|
| Original Documents | Presented for verification, returned after inspection | Keep in a separate folder; do not staple originals |
| Self-Attested Photocopies | Submitted and retained by the allotted institute | Sign each copy with "Self-Attested" and your full name; carry at least 3 sets of each document |
| Passport-size Photographs | Affixed to forms and student records at reporting | Carry 4 to 6 recent photographs with a light or white background |
- Do not rely on the verification venue for photocopying — arrive with pre-prepared sets.
- Label each folder as "Originals" and "Photocopies Set 1", "Set 2" for quick access at the counter.
- Ensure all photocopies are fully legible with no edge cropping or faded text.
Category-Wise Additional Documents
Students applying under a reserved or special category must carry the following documents in addition to the general checklist. All certificates must be current, valid, and issued by the competent authority specified in the HPCET 2026 counselling brochure available at himtu.ac.in.
| Category | Additional Document Required |
|---|---|
| SC / ST | Valid Caste Certificate issued by Tehsildar or above |
| OBC | OBC (Non-Creamy Layer) Certificate from the competent authority |
| EWS | EWS Income and Asset Certificate |
| PwD / Physically Challenged | Disability Certificate from a government-recognized medical authority |
| Ex-Serviceman Ward | Ex-Serviceman Certificate of the parent from the concerned authority |
| Sports Quota | Sports Certificate from the competent sports authority |
| Backward Area Quota | Backward Area Certificate from the competent authority of Himachal Pradesh |
| Kashmiri Migrant | Kashmiri Migrant Domicile Certificate and certificate from Notary or Class-I Gazetted Officer |
| Beti Hai Anmol Scheme (Single Girl Child) | Affidavit declaring single girl child status |
| Tuition Fee Waiver Scheme | Income Certificate from the competent authority |
Note: A separate document verification schedule for Ex-Serviceman, Sports, and Backward Area students was released on July 4, 2026. Check the HPTU notice board at himtu.ac.in for the latest schedule and reporting venue for your category.
How to Upload Documents for Online Counselling
Online counselling for B.Tech, B.Pharmacy, MBA, and MCA requires uploading scanned documents on the counselling portal during registration. Follow these steps to prepare your files before you begin.
- Scan all documents using a flatbed scanner or a mobile scanning app. Each page must be clearly readable with no blur or shadow.
- Save your photograph and signature in JPG or JPEG format at 30 to 50 KB — files outside this range are rejected by the portal.
- Check scans for folded edges, cropped corners, or faded text before uploading, as defects can lead to form rejection.
- Self-attest each physical photocopy by signing it before scanning, so the uploaded copy includes your attestation.
- Name files clearly (for example: 10th_marksheet.jpg) and verify they open correctly before uploading.
- After uploading, use the portal’s preview function to confirm every document is visible and correctly submitted before final form submission.
HPCET 2026 Counselling Process: Step by Step
HPCET 2026 counselling follows a multi-stage process from registration to final seat confirmation. The steps below apply to online counselling programs (B.Tech, B.Pharmacy, MBA, MCA).
- Registration: Log in to counselling-hptu.hp.gov.in with your HPCET 2026 roll number and password.
- Fill the Counselling Form: Enter your personal, academic, and category details. Upload scanned documents and a passport-size photograph as specified on the portal.
- Pay the Processing Fee: Pay Rs. 1,600 (General/EWS/OBC) or Rs. 800 (SC/ST/BPL/IRDP) through online banking. This fee is non-refundable.
- Choice Filling: Enter up to five institute and branch preferences in your order of priority.
- Seat Allotment: Allotment is based on your HPCET 2026 merit rank, submitted choices, and available seats. The allotment result is published on the counselling portal.
- Reporting for Document Verification: Report at the allotted institute on the specified date with all original documents and self-attested photocopies.
- Admission Fee Payment: Pay the admission fee at the allotted institute to confirm your seat and complete admission formalities.
For offline counselling programs (B.Sc. HMCT, BHMCT, BBA, BCA, PG, and Pharm. D), students must attend the counselling venue directly with the complete document set. The offline counselling schedule was released on July 10, 2026 — visit the HPTU notice board at himtu.ac.in for the reporting venue and date assigned to your program.
HPCET 2026 Counselling Documents FAQs
Ques. What documents are required for HPCET 2026 counselling?
Ans. You need the HPCET 2026 scorecard, Class 10 and 12 marksheets and certificates, character certificate, HP domicile or bonafide certificate, valid photo ID, and 4 to 6 passport-size photographs. Students applying to MCA or MBA must also carry graduation marksheets for all years or semesters and a degree or provisional certificate. Students in reserved categories must carry the relevant category certificate as well.
Ques. How many photocopies should I carry for HPCET 2026 document verification?
Ans. Carry at least 3 self-attested photocopies of each document along with all originals. For photographs, bring 4 to 6 recent passport-size copies. Organize originals and photocopy sets in separate labelled folders for faster processing at the verification counter.
Ques. Is an HP domicile certificate mandatory for HPCET 2026 counselling?
Ans. Yes. An HP bonafide or domicile certificate is mandatory for seats reserved under the Himachal Pradesh resident quota. Without it, you are not eligible for HP-domicile quota seats, though you may still be considered for open-category seats if they are available.
Ques. What is the non-refundable counselling fee for HPCET 2026?
Ans. The non-refundable counselling processing fee is Rs. 1,600 for General, EWS, and OBC students, and Rs. 800 for SC, ST, BPL, and IRDP students. It is paid online during registration on the counselling portal at counselling-hptu.hp.gov.in.
Ques. Can I participate in HPCET 2026 counselling without a category certificate?
Ans. Without a valid category certificate, you will be treated as a General category student and will not be eligible for reserved-category seats or fee waivers. Apply for your certificate immediately through the competent authority if it has not yet been issued.
Ques. Where should I report for HPCET 2026 document verification?
Ans. After seat allotment, report at your allotted institute on the date specified in the counselling schedule. Carry all originals and self-attested photocopies. For offline programs such as B.Sc. HMCT, BHMCT, BBA, BCA, PG, and Pharm. D, check the offline counselling schedule at himtu.ac.in for your venue and reporting date.
